During India's freedom struggle Hindustan Republican Association was responsible for ________.
1. Delhi conspiracy case
2. Kakori conspiracy 
3. Ghadar conspiracy
4. Alipore bomb case

Correct Answer - Option 2 : Kakori conspiracy 

The correct answer is Kakori conspiracy.

  • The Hindustan Republican Association (HRA) was formed by Bismil in 1923.
  • The constitution for the HRA was drafted by Bismil in 1923 at Allahabad with the blessing of Lala Har Dayal.
  • The main reason for the party’s formation was Mahatma Gandhi’s decision to call off the non-cooperation movement in 1922 because of the Chauri Chaura incident.
  • The organisation conducted many robberies and raids in an attempt to raise funds to acquire arms and ammunition.
  • The most famous incident was the Kakori conspiracy. This occurred on 9th August 1925.
  • Members of the party looted a train carrying government money near Lucknow.
  • The robbery was planned by Ram Prasad Bismil and Ashfaqullah Khan.
  • It was executed by Bismil, Khan, Chandrashekhar Azad, Rajendra Lahiri, Shachindra Bakshi, Keshab Chakravarty, Murari Lal Khanna(Gupta), Banwari Lal, Mukundi Lal Gupta and Manmathnath Gupta.
  • After the incident, the revolutionaries fled to Lucknow. 40 people were arrested during the trial.
  • Chandrashekhar Azad who could not be captured reorganized the HRA and ran the organization till 1931. 
  • Bismil, Ashfaqulla Khan, Rajendra Lahiri, and Thakur Roshan Singh were eventually hanged by the government in 1927 for their involvement.

  • Delhi conspiracy case-
    • It was organized by the Indian revolutionary underground in Bengal and Punjab.
    • It was headed by Ras Bihari Bose to assassinate the then Viceroy of India, Lord Hardinge.  
    • Basant Kumar Biswas, Amir Chand, and Avadh Behari were convicted and executed in the trial of this Delhi Conspiracy Case.
  • Alipore bomb case-
    • In 1908 a revolutionary conspiracy was to kill the Chief Presidency Magistrate D.H. Kingsford of Muzaffarpur.
    • The task was conspired by Khudiram Bose and Prafulla Chaki.
    • They threw the bombs on a vehicle coming out of the magistrate’s home on April 30, 1908.
    • The magistrate could not be killed as he was not in the vehicle, but two British ladies were killed in the attack.
  • Ghadar conspiracy-
    • The Ghadar Mutiny also known as the Ghadar Conspiracy, was a plan to initiate a pan-Indian mutiny in the British Indian Army in February 1915 to end the British Raj in India.
    • The plot originated at the onset of World War I, between the Ghadar Party in the United States, the Berlin Committee in Germany, the Indian revolutionary underground in British India, and the German Foreign Office through the consulate in San Francisco.
